Make a transponder car key

You can locate an locksmith for cars in your area when you're looking to replace the transponder keys in your car. This kind of key is more secure than traditional metal keys, and it's designed to protect your vehicle from theft.

The keys are constructed with an embedded chip inside the head of the key. The chip is an exclusive code. The computer of the vehicle scans this key for the code every time it is placed in the ignition. If the computer recognizes the code it will turn the ignition on.

Transponder car keys are a bit more complicated than standard keys, because they must be programmed into the car's onboard computer. It is possible to have your key programmed by a locksmith or you can buy a new one online.

Replace a key fob that has died

The key fob can be a very important part of your vehicle. It acts as a remote control, and allows you to open and shut your doors. There are many options available if you need to replace your keyfob. A key fob is usually made out of a small CR2032 battery. It typically costs around $10. You can also purchase the replacement key for your car at Autozone. This company has over 6000 locations.

If your key fob stop functioning, you must first verify the battery. It is simple to replace the battery. But, it isn't always able to fix the issue.

The complexity of your car could mean that your key needs to be programmed once more. This can be done by a dealer or an automotive locksmith for car.

Replace a smart key

If you have a car and are looking to replace the key that is smart it is best to get in touch with a locksmith. Locksmiths are skilled to handle the complicated task. They can reprogram your keys, program them, and cut keys for you.

The costs of replacing a smart key can vary greatly, depending on the year of the vehicle and whether or if you need to order an additional key from the dealer. The cost of replacing a smart key with the latest model could range from $200-$500.

Smart keys can be used on a variety of vehicles including those with keyless entry systems. These keys can be used to open and close the doors of the car without having to reach inside. You can use your key in the palm of your hand, or keep it in your purse or pocket.
